North Dakota casino bill fails to garner support

A section of a bill discussing casino expansion in the state has been stripped away

A proposal that could have paved the way for a new tribal casino in Grand Forks County has likely been shelved for the foreseeable future, following a decisive defeat in the North Dakota House of Representatives. On Wednesday, lawmakers voted 66-26 to strike Division C of Senate Bill 2018 — an appropriations bill that included language supporting the Turtle Mountain Band of Chippewa’s casino expansion efforts beyond tribal land.

This vote marks the second setback for the proposal, which had already failed earlier this year in the form of SB 2376 — a standalone bill that was rejected in the Senate by a 29-15 margin in February. In an effort to keep the idea alive, supporters tucked the casino provision into SB 2018, arguing it was a step toward economic development and tribal sovereignty.

Rep. Emily O’Brien, who championed the measure, emphasized the potential benefits for both the local and tribal communities. She framed the proposal as a way to support economic opportunity, noting that tribal casinos fund vital services on reservations, including education, health care, and addiction treatment.

However, opponents expressed concerns over the broader implications. They argued that breaking from the precedent of keeping tribal gaming within reservation boundaries could undermine North Dakota’s carefully balanced gambling framework.

Rep. Nels Christianson warned that the move could trigger a wave of off-reservation casino proposals across the state, potentially disrupting the charitable gaming sector and leading to a casino arms race among tribes.

With the vote against Division C, the path forward for a Grand Forks-area tribal casino now appears closed — at least for the current legislative session.
